How do I choose the right budget children s religion books?

Focus on the child's age and developmental stage. Board books are best for infants and toddlers. Picture books with simple narratives suit preschoolers. For pre-teens and teens, look for workbooks or thematic books that discuss ethics, finance, or history, such as the 'Money Matters Workbook.' Ensure the book's content and imagery resonate with your family's specific religious traditions.

How long do budget children s religion books typically last?

The lifespan depends on the format. Durable board books can last for many years and through multiple children. Standard paperback devotionals for older children typically last as long as any standard book, often several years with careful handling. Educational curricula and workbooks may be consumed in a single year but provide lasting foundational knowledge.
